About the Program/Instructors
Proper testing and maintenance of backflow prevention assemblies is key to preventing contaminants from making their way into the potable water within a building or a public water supply.
This program will cover the theory behind backflow prevention as well as the relevant sections of the code. In addition, the course will teach you how to identify cross connections, decide on the best methods for preventing cross connections, and review the installation, testing, troubleshooting, and repairing of backflow prevention assemblies. The program is not product specific.
